Live Your Best Life Disability Support Services – Beresfield NSW Rostering Coordinator Location: Beresfield, NSW Full-Time | Immediate Start Available At LYBL, we empower individuals with disabilities to live their best lives — and our team is the heart of that mission. We’re currently seeking a Rostering Coordinator with proven NDIS rostering experience to join our growing team based in Beresfield, NSW. You will work alongside our dedicated office team collaborating daily to deliver structured, thoughtful, and participant-focused rosters across a wide range of disability supports and services. Key Responsibilities Coordinate and manage rosters across multiple service types and locations , including: School-aged participants, including before/after school support and school holiday coverage . Supported Independent Living (SIL) settings with 24/7 support needs. Community Access, Respite and Short-Term Accommodation (STA) — including short-notice bookings . Respond to last-minute changes and manage multiple updates with confidence — ensuring the right staff member is aligned with each participant's needs, goals and routines. Maintain clear records of staff availability, leave entitlements and participant schedules while ensuring compliance with the SCHADS Award and NDIS expectations. Communicate with support workers, team leads and participants to resolve rostering issues proactively. Support reporting, data entry and system updates using our scheduling tools. About You Extensive knowledge of the SCHADS Award , including penalty rates, shift rules, sleepovers and engagement periods. In-depth understanding of leave entitlements and their impact on rostering compliance. Strong familiarity with the NDIS Price Guide , service categories and rules regarding cancellations and billing. Confident navigating NDIS compliance requirements , including documentation, service bookings and participant safety. Mandatory: Prior experience in NDIS rostering (minimum 1 year). Highly desirable: Experience using Flow Logic or similar NDIS rostering/CRM software. Calm, detail-oriented and able to juggle priorities under pressure, with a sense of humour and a passion for what we do. Friendly and professional communicator, with a problem-solving mindset.
